    Audi S3 coolant "boiling", misfires, coolant in oil

    Hello guys,

    Audi S3 2015 CJX, 90k kilometers mileage.

    I'm running out of ideas.
    It started with water pump leak - replaced.
    While bleeding coolant system after replacing water pump thermostat housing we noticed there is problem with bleeding and water is "bubbling" (video).
    My mechanic said it's normal behaviour, because of pressures etc. I didn't quite believe in that, because there isn't any "boiling" in my father's A3 2.0 tfsi and even my friend's same S3.
    I was trying to make test for CO2 in coolant, but it was impossible due coolant reaching too fast to the tester.
    Engine was sometimes running a bit I did basic diagnosis in VCDS - it showed misfires on all 4 cylinders. Few misfires after 10 min on idle and about 10-20 misfires on each cylinder after hard 1 km ride. Also there was something which looked like coolant under oil cap (picture) - mechanic said it's not coolant (then WTF is this).
    Head was reassembled - no signs of wear or anything on gasket and cylinders. Head was checked under pressure with hot water for cracks, then planned and assembled. Coolant system was checked under air pressure.
    Result after head regeneration - same problem with boling coolant, no misfires on idle, no coolant in oil.
    At least that's what mechanic said. There wasn't test drive yet, because car was on summer tyres. I am picking it up tommorow and will check by myself on road if there really aren't misfires and no coolant in oil.

    Car has no problem with power, no white cloud from exhaust. Oil coolant radiator wasn't checked yet, because he said that if it was damaged then oil would be in coolant, because of much higher pressure of oil. Bottom of the engine block wasn't checked too.

    After driving...the spark plugs need to be removed and look down into the cylinders...the piston tops...see if their is coolant. If you have a boroscope even better.

    If coolant is found then the head is cracked...usually in between the valves.

    (Oil coolant radiator wasn't checked yet). I would replace it...to eliminate it being the cause.

    Also the turbo charger share oil and coolant in the same place...might be that...

    On a different Audi platform, the B6 A4 1.8T, cracks in the cylinder head were very common (cylinder head code AMB). My B5 A4 1.8T with cylinder head code AWM even developed a crack between cooling jacket and valve seat. The effects of this crack were not noticeable until the engine was HOT - such as driving on the highway for 20+ minutes. Then in that circumstance if I went full throttle the crack opened up enough and combustion gases pushed into the cooling system... which pressurized the cooling system. On long road trips in hot weather and mountain driving the car would overheat. But cooler weather and shorter trips this wasn't an issue.

    Also the car had EXCELLENT compression at 130k miles. I don't think pressure-testing my cylinder head as yours was would have revealed the crack.

    Sounds like then a crack in the cylinder head isn't likely.

    I'm going to propose some additional test ideas:
    • Leak down test - and check to see if the cooling system pressure increases while combustion chamber pressure decreases
    • Cooling system test - I didn't see this mentioned, but have you pressure tested the cooling system? I wonder if there might be a "leak" that is actually sucking in air near the water pump, where the system might be under more of a vacuum than pressure.


    Also I agree that the oil cooler ("oil coolant radiator") is not likely an issue. As you noted the oil is at a higher pressure and when it fails, oil will be in the coolant and not coolant in the oil. (had this problem also on my B5 A4 1.8T)
    Turbo could be an issue though, so I'm curious if going to stock ECU tune changes anything.
